The Product Marketing Career Path

It looks more like a climbing wall than a ladder.

Unlike many other careers, Product Marketing doesn’t necessarily have a clear trajectory.

In order to better understand what I mean, here’s a little background about how I became a Director of Product Marketing.

  1. Went to university for Technical Writing

  2. First job out of college was in Public Relations

  3. Next job was in video game marketing

  4. Bounced around marketing generalist jobs for a few years

  5. Found Product Marketing as a discipline 5 years ago

  6. Earned a Product Marketing certification

  7. For the next 5 years, I focused on my PMM career

  8. I was promoted from Product Marketing Manager, to Senior Product Marketing Manager, to Director of Product Marketing

Do you see the shift? Once I found Product Marketing as a role and truly focused on it, I was able to concentrate on and develop my skillset.
